In clinics and medical offices, administrative staff and health information managers lose 6-8 hours weekly preparing, verifying, and sending patient records. Tasks like pulling files from Epic, confirming addresses in Outlook, and faxing to insurance companies are tedious and error-prone. Manual tracking of delivery status eats up even more time, especially when juggling multiple requests. The burden falls on skilled staff who should be focused on patient needs, not paperwork.

Package Medical Records for Sending
Collects patient files from Epic or Cerner, organizes them, and prepares attachments for dispatch.
Recipient Address Validation
Cross-checks recipient details in Outlook and eFax directories to prevent misdelivery.
Multi-Channel Dispatch
Sends documents through email, fax, or generates mail-ready PDFs based on your instructions.
Delivery Confirmation & Audit Trail
Records every transmission with timestamps and recipient details, creating a HIPAA-ready log.
Attachment Check
Verifies all required files are included before sending, flagging missing documents for review.
